WebInchoate Crimes – Attempt, Conspiracy, and Solicitation. Inchoate crimes, or incomplete crimes, form a separate branch of criminal law. A complete offense is a criminal offense that has been fully executed. For example, if someone kills another person, the former has committed the completed criminal offense of murder. WebInchoate offenses are crimes that were not completed. Attempt, conspiracy, and solicitation are the three types of inchoate crimes. Attempt laws punish individuals who intended to …

WebMay 7, 2024 · inchoate (adj.) "recently or just begun," 1530s, from Latin inchoatus, past participle of inchoare, alteration of incohare "commence, begin," probably originally "to hitch up," traditionally derived from in- "in" (from PIE root *en "in") + a verb from cohum "strap (fastened to the oxen's yoke)," a word of obscure origin.
